What changed here

Derived

Indian National Congress held the seat; the winning margin narrowed from 36.6% to 25.7%.

  • Won on a lower shareIts own vote share fell 8.4% — it held because the rest of the vote was more divided.
  • Runner-up changedSecond place passed from Samajwadi Party (SP) to Bharatiya Jana Sangh (BJS).
  • Vote fragmentedThe top two took only 56.7% between them, down from 62.7% — the field split more ways.
